As nouns, shrub is a hypernym of fetter bush; that is, shrub is a word with a broader meaning than fetter bush:
  • fetter bush: showy evergreen shrub of southeastern United States with shiny leaves and angled branches and clusters of pink to reddish flowers that resemble an umbel
  • shrub: a low woody perennial plant usually having several major stems
Other hypernyms of fetter bush include bush.
